Internal email from Raymond Hellwig to Thomas Fitzsimmons, copied to Tom Luster and others at Washington State Department of Ecology, dated May 11, 2000 (AR017927). Describes a meeting arranged by Martha Choe (CTED) for May 16, 2000 between Governor, Mic Dinsmore (Port Of Seattle), and Wes Ulman (Puget Sound Regional Council) regarding the Sea-Tac Airport third runway project. Meeting agenda likely includes Ecology’s timetable for decision-making on the third runway, stormwater management plan, aquatic resource management plan, King County review, temporary SR-509 access road, and the PSRC resolution deadline (found to be a non-issue per Steven Kyle). Hellwig notes Port Of Seattle deliverables have been inadequate and untimely, impacting Ecology’s review; references Highline School District, Maury Island gravel studies, Elizabeth Leavitt, Gerry O’Keefe, and John Savage.
